Denver Solar Panel Installation: A Comprehensive Guide for Homeowners

Denver, with its abundant sunshine, is an ideal location for solar panel installation. This guide aims to provide homeowners with essential information on installing solar panels in the Mile-High City, including benefits, processes, and considerations.

Benefits of Solar Panel Installation in Denver

Environmental Impact: Solar energy is a clean, renewable source that significantly reduces carbon footprints. By installing solar panels, Denver residents contribute to a healthier planet.

Economic Savings: Reducing electricity bills is a major advantage. With solar panels, homeowners can lower or even eliminate their reliance on the grid.

The Installation Process

The process involves several key steps, from site assessment to activation. Understanding each phase helps in setting realistic expectations.

Site Assessment and Design

A professional installer will evaluate your roof's condition, orientation, and shading to design an efficient system tailored to your needs.

Permitting and Installation

Once the design is finalized, obtaining necessary permits is essential. The installation itself typically takes a few days, depending on the complexity of the system.

Maintenance and Upkeep

Solar panels require minimal maintenance. Regular cleaning and annual inspections ensure optimal performance. If issues arise, contact your installer for support.

FAQs About Denver Solar Panel Installation

  • What is the cost of solar panel installation in Denver?

    The cost varies based on system size, installation complexity, and available incentives. On average, Denver homeowners can expect to pay between $15,000 and $25,000 before incentives.

  • How long does it take to install solar panels?

    The entire process, from signing a contract to system activation, typically takes 1 to 3 months, depending on permitting and installation schedules.

  • Can solar panels withstand Denver's weather conditions?

    Yes, solar panels are designed to withstand harsh weather, including snow and hail. It's important to choose panels with strong warranties and high durability ratings.
